Dmitry Dashkevich is one of the most famous political figures in Belarus. He has been involved in public activities since 2001. He was the leader of the "Young Front" and served long prison terms several times for political activities in Belarus. Dashkevich is also one of the organizers of the "Night of Shot Poets" and "Defense of Kurapaty" campaigns.
After the 2020 elections, Dashkevich remained, perhaps, the only public opposition politician who remained in Belarus.
He was detained on March 23, 2022, sentenced to 15 days under an administrative article, during which time a criminal case was opened against Dmitry and after 15 days he was left in custody.
In July 2023, it became known that a new criminal case had been opened against Dmitry for “malicious disobedience to the demands of the administration of the correctional institution” (Article 411 of the Criminal Code). On October 18, Judge Tatyana Derevyanko sentenced Dmitry to another year in a maximum-security penal colony.
In January 2024, the political prisoner was transferred again to IK No. 14. In the colony, he was placed in a punishment cell, where it is terribly cold. During the night, Dmitry has to get up to eight times to do exercises and somehow warm up. For this, they write reports about him not lying down after lights out.
At the end of May 2024, it became known that a new criminal case had been opened against Dmitry.
Dmitry was charged with "people's" article 342 of the Criminal Code (active participation in group actions that grossly violate public order), as well as part 1 of article 411 of the Criminal Code (malicious disobedience to the demands of the colony administration) and was again sentenced to a new term.

Andrei Novitsky was found guilty of participating in the marches on September 27, 2020, holding a white-red-white flag in his outstretched arms, and publicly shouting slogans. He also took part in the march on October 11 on Kalvariyskaya Street and Pobediteley Avenue, where, among other things , he "put a white-red-white flag on his shoulders and demonstrated a clenched fist with his arm extended upward." He is accused of similar actions in connection with the events of October 25. He was also found guilty of insulting Lukashenko on YouTube no later than December 7, 2020. Andrei Novitsky was also convicted of purchasing a bulk substance no later than January 27, 2021, and illegally storing and transporting it without notifying the authorized bodies.
On June 13, 2022, a trial under Article 411 was held in the court of the Bobruisk district and the city of Bobruisk, as a result of which the political prisoner was given another four months of imprisonment and the regime was changed from enhanced to strict.
On January 17, 2023, the political prisoner was again tried under Article 411 of the Criminal Code. The verdict is unknown.
Transferred to Penal Colony No. 20 .
Since April 2024 and as of the beginning of December of the same year, relatives know nothing about Andrei; in response to their request to the colony administration, they received a formal reply , according to which the political prisoner, allegedly, will tell everything himself “through correspondence”, but there are no letters from him.

Artyom was detained on August 4 by the GUBOP officers. During the arrest, the Gubopovtsy greeted Artyom with the phrase "Welcome to the Gestapo!", after which they beat him, put him in the "swallow" and threatened with rape so that he would tell the password to his phone. The court of the Zavodskoy district of Minsk appointed him a 15-day arrest, after which he was never released. He was charged under Art. 342.1 for participating in protests and transferred to SIZO-1.
